Located near the Atlantic City boardwalk and beach, this 2-star property offers excellent accessibility to major attractions and casinos, making it a convenient base for short-term travelers.
However, guest reviews frequently highlight the aging condition of the facilities. Many guests report unpleasant odors in rooms and hallways, concerns regarding cleanliness, and issues with noise insulation.
While some guests appreciate practical benefits like free parking, the overall consensus suggests managing expectations regarding facility maintenance and hygiene. It is best suited for travelers who prioritize location above all else for a brief stay.
